In-building wireless systems are becoming increasingly vital to the enterprise and hospitality markets, particularly those that require easy and instant access to data and other important resources. The emergence of smartphones and multi-media applications is accelerating the demand for in-building wireless solutions; large-scale venues and enterprises can no longer accept weak signal coverage, prompting the investigation and adoption of IBW systems to ensure robust signal coverage throughout every section of these large facilities.
